Selective Subnormal IgG1 in 54 Adult Index Patients with Frequent or Severe Bacterial Respiratory Tract Infections
Table 2
Blood lymphocyte subsets in 54 adults with selective subnormal IgG1.

Blood levels of lymphocyte subsets were measured using flow cytometry. Reference ranges (mean ± 2 SD) are as follows: CD19+ 12–645 cells/L; CD3+/CD4+ 359–1,519 cells/L; CD3+/CD8+ 109–897 cells/L; and CD56+/CD16+ 24–406 cells/L. Levels are expressed as median (range). Subnormal levels were defined as those below the corresponding lower reference limits. Elevated levels were defined as those greater than the upper reference limits. Comparisons were made with Mann-Whitney test, Pearson’s test, or Fisher’s exact test, as appropriate. 2These are nominal values of . Bonferroni correction for 12 comparisons yielded a revised for significance of <0.0042. |
